📝 Ingredients

Fresh Pasteurized Milk, Cheese Cultures, Salt, Enzymes, Annatto (for Color). Potato Starch, Corn Starch, and Calcium Sulfate (added to Prevent Caking), Natamycin (natural Mold Inhibitor).

💬 Nutrition Q&A: Vermont Medium Rustic Cut Shredded Cheddar Cheese

Is Vermont Medium Rustic Cut Shredded Cheddar Cheese good for weight loss?

Cheddar cheese is calorie-dense at 110 calories per ounce, with most calories coming from fat, so it's best used sparingly if you're watching your weight. A small amount can add flavor to meals without derailing your goals, but portion control is key.

Is Vermont Medium Rustic Cut Shredded Cheddar Cheese heart-healthy?

The saturated fat and cholesterol content make this less ideal for heart health, though enjoying small amounts occasionally as part of a balanced diet is reasonable. Pairing it with whole grains and vegetables can help balance its impact.

Is Vermont Medium Rustic Cut Shredded Cheddar Cheese suitable for people with lactose intolerance?

Aged cheddar cheese is naturally low in lactose due to the fermentation process, so many people with lactose intolerance can tolerate it better than milk or soft cheeses. That said, tolerance varies by individual, so test your own response.

Is Vermont Medium Rustic Cut Shredded Cheddar Cheese gluten-free?

Yes, this cheese is gluten-free. While potato starch and corn starch are added as anti-caking agents, neither contains gluten.

What should I watch out for with Vermont Medium Rustic Cut Shredded Cheddar Cheese?

This cheese is high in saturated fat (6g per serving) and sodium (200mg), which you'll want to limit if you're managing cholesterol or blood pressure. Even modest portions add up quickly, so measure carefully rather than eating straight from the bag.
